Transaction 3a75246aa4de60a6c73b7f320a0e0adb33d99824af952e1b2d1b7a03f2e18e22
1 Input
1 Output
-
3a75246aa4de60a6c73b7f320a0e0adb33d99824af952e1b2d1b7a03f2e18e22:0
- value
- 3945514
- script pubkey
- OP_0 OP_PUSHBYTES_20 b772237722e0bebce1df1c7ec8d45a3892e6ddd2
- address
- bc1qkaezxaezuzltecwlr3lv34z68zfwdhwjz4uj50